Uzbekistan to review obsolete urban planning norms

Tashkent, Uzbekistan (UzDaily.com) -- A Government resolution "On measures to simplify the requirements for the construction industry and systematize regulatory documents in the field of technical regulation" was adopted.

According to the resolution, one of the main goals of simplifying the requirements for the construction industry is to revise outdated and no longer relevant urban planning norms and rules.

As of 1 January 2023, the following has been established:

the cost of construction and installation, reconstruction and capital repairs in the design and estimate documentation carried out within the framework of the law "On Public Procurement" is formed on the basis of estimated resource standards;

for business entities that finance construction and installation, reconstruction and capital repairs at their own expense, the estimated resource norms will be advisory in nature;

construction regulations and estimated resource standards are not included in the list of regulatory documents in the field of technical regulation and do not require their legal expertise;

urban planning norms and rules are reviewed at least once every 3-4 years and updated as necessary;

Standards for building materials and equipment are accepted only by the Ministry of Construction;

the relevant parts of projects developed on the basis of foreign regulatory documents, permitted simultaneously with national regulations in the field of urban planning and having passed the examination in foreign countries, are directly recognized.
